- Abstract
- Students can use the colorful foam pieces in the Synapse Construction Kit© to: Discover how the resting potential of a neuron is established. Demonstrate the propagation of an action potential down an axon. Simulate the action of the sodium-potassium pump in resetting the resting potential. Explore the effects of neurotransmitters acetylcholine, dopamine and GABA on on a post synaptic neuron. Model cholinergic, dopaminergic and GABAergic synapses. Compare and constrast metabotropic and ionontropic receptors. Analyze the impact of various substances such as nicotine, cocaine, sarin gas and propofol on neuronal signaling.
